学编程的学完c语言之后学什么好

fiy 其他 36

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学完C语言之后,可以选择学习以下几门编程语言或者领域:

    1. C++语言:C++是C语言的扩展,具备了更多的特性和功能。学习C++可以让你更深入地理解面向对象编程,并且在软件开发、游戏开发、嵌入式系统等领域有广泛的应用。

    2. Java语言:Java是一门跨平台的编程语言,具有良好的可移植性和安全性。学习Java可以让你掌握面向对象编程的思想,同时也可以用于开发大型软件系统、企业级应用以及Android应用开发。

    3. Python语言:Python是一门简洁而强大的脚本语言,具有简单易学和高效开发的特点。学习Python可以用于数据科学、人工智能、Web开发等领域,而且Python生态系统非常丰富,有许多优秀的库和框架可以供你使用。

    4. 前端开发:如果你对网页设计和开发感兴趣,可以学习HTML、CSS和JavaScript等前端技术。前端开发是构建网页和Web应用的关键,掌握这些技术可以让你设计出漂亮且交互性强的网页。

    5. 数据库:学习数据库技术可以让你了解数据的存储和管理,掌握SQL语言以及常见的数据库管理系统(如MySQL、Oracle等)。数据库技术在软件开发和数据分析等领域有广泛的应用。

    6. 网络编程:学习网络编程可以让你了解计算机网络的基本原理和通信协议,掌握网络编程的技巧。网络编程是开发网络应用和分布式系统的基础,对于从事互联网相关工作的人来说是必备的技能。

    总之,学完C语言之后,可以根据个人兴趣和职业发展方向选择学习不同的编程语言或者领域。不同的语言和领域有不同的特点和应用场景,通过学习和实践,不断提升自己的编程能力和技术水平。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学完C语言之后,可以选择学习以下几门编程语言或技术:

    1. C++:C++是C语言的扩展,它提供了更多的特性和功能,例如面向对象编程、模板、异常处理等。学习C++可以进一步提升编程能力,同时也是许多大型软件项目的首选语言之一。

    2. Java:Java是一种广泛应用于企业级开发和移动应用开发的高级编程语言。它具有平台无关性、面向对象特性以及丰富的类库支持,学习Java可以为你提供更多的就业机会。

    3. Python:Python是一种简单易学的高级编程语言,它具有清晰的语法和强大的功能。Python在数据科学、人工智能、Web开发等领域有广泛的应用,学习Python可以拓宽你的技术领域。

    4. JavaScript:JavaScript是一种用于前端开发的脚本语言,它可以为网页添加交互性和动态效果。学习JavaScript可以帮助你构建现代化的Web应用,并与HTML和CSS配合使用。

    5. 数据库:学习数据库技术可以让你了解数据的组织、存储和管理。常见的数据库技术包括关系型数据库(如MySQL、Oracle)和非关系型数据库(如MongoDB、Redis),它们在各种应用中都有广泛的应用。

    此外,还可以学习其他编程技术,如网络编程、移动应用开发、数据结构与算法等。根据个人兴趣和职业规划,选择适合自己的学习方向,并不断深入学习和实践,提升自己的编程能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学完C语言后,可以选择学习其他编程语言或者深入学习C语言的高级特性和应用。以下是一些学习建议:

    1. 学习C++:C++是C语言的扩展,增加了面向对象编程的特性。学习C++可以更深入地理解面向对象编程的思想,并且能够进行更复杂的软件开发。可以学习C++的语法、类和对象、继承和多态等内容。

    2. 学习Java:Java是一种广泛应用于企业级应用开发的编程语言,它具有跨平台性、面向对象、垃圾回收等特点。学习Java可以掌握常用的编程框架和开发工具,也有助于理解面向对象编程的概念。

    3. 学习Python:Python是一种简单易学的高级编程语言,它具有强大的库支持和广泛的应用领域。学习Python可以进行数据分析、人工智能、Web开发等领域的开发,并且Python也是很多大型软件的脚本语言。

    4. 学习Web开发:Web开发是目前非常热门的领域,可以学习HTML、CSS、JavaScript等前端技术,也可以学习后端开发的技术,比如PHP、Ruby、Node.js等。Web开发是一种全栈开发,可以将前端和后端技术结合起来进行开发。

    5. 学习数据结构和算法:数据结构和算法是编程的基础,它们是解决问题的重要工具。学习数据结构和算法可以提高编程能力和解决问题的能力。

    6. 学习操作系统和网络编程:学习操作系统和网络编程可以深入理解计算机系统的工作原理,包括进程管理、内存管理、文件系统等内容。

    7. 学习软件工程:学习软件工程可以了解软件开发的流程和方法,包括需求分析、设计、测试、项目管理等内容。

    总之,学完C语言后可以选择进一步深入学习其他编程语言或者学习与C语言相关的高级特性和应用。根据个人的兴趣和职业发展方向选择适合自己的学习内容。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部